xray vpn настройка сервера

Xray VPN настройка сервера: пошаговая инструкция для российских пользователей
В современном мире безопасность и приватность в сети — не роскошь, а необходимость. Особенно для тех, кто ценит свои данные и хочет обходить геоограничения или цензуру. В этом контексте Xray VPN становится популярным решением благодаря своей гибкости и высокой степени конфиденциальности. Однако, чтобы полноценно использовать все его возможности, нужно правильно настроить сервер. В этой статье я расскажу, как выполнить настройку Xray VPN сервера с нуля, чтобы вы могли защитить свою онлайн-активность без лишних хлопот.
Почему именно Xray VPN?
Xray — это современный инструмент, основанный на протоколе V2Ray, который позволяет создавать мощные и устойчивые VPN и прокси-сервисы. Он отличается высокой скоростью, хорошей защитой и возможностью гибкой настройки под любые задачи. Для российских пользователей важна не только безопасность, но и устойчивость соединения, особенно в условиях возможных блокировок.
Что потребуется для настройки?
Перед началом убедитесь, что у вас есть:
- Виртуальный сервер или VPS (например, в России или за рубежом)
- Доступ к нему по SSH
- Доменное имя (опционально, для удобства)
- Установленная операционная система — чаще всего Linux (Ubuntu, Debian и др.)
Пошаговая настройка Xray VPN сервера
Шаг 1: Обновляем систему
Для начала подключитесь к серверу через SSH и обновите пакеты:
sudo apt update && sudo apt upgrade -y
Шаг 2: Установка Xray
Самый быстрый способ — скачать готовый бэкап или скрипт установки. Например, используем официальный скрипт:
bash <(curl -s -L https://git.io/v2ray-setup.sh)
Либо, если хотите более гибко управлять настройками, скачайте последний релиз с GitHub:
wget -O xray.zip https://github.com/XTLS/Xray-core/releases/latest/download/Xray-linux-64.zip
unzip xray.zip -d /usr/local/bin/xray
chmod +x /usr/local/bin/xray/xray
Шаг 3: Настройка конфигурационного файла
Создайте конфигурационный файл /etc/xray/config.json. Ниже — пример базовой настройки для VMess протокола:
{
"inbounds": [{
"port": 443,
"protocol": "vmess",
"settings": {
"clients": [{
"id": "ВАШ-UUID",
"alterId": 64
}]
},
"streamSettings": {
"network": "tcp",
"security": "tls"
}
}],
"outbounds": [{
"protocol": "freedom",
"settings": {}
}]
}
Обязательно сгенерируйте уникальный UUID командой:
uuidgen
и вставьте его в конфиг.
Шаг 4: Настройка TLS (опционально, но рекомендуется)
Для обеспечения безопасности и обхода блокировок рекомендуется настроить TLS. Можно использовать бесплатные сертификаты от Let's Encrypt:
- Установите Certbot:
sudo apt install certbot
- Получите сертификат:
sudo certbot certonly --standalone -d ваш-домен.ru
- В конфигурации Xray укажите пути к сертификату и ключу:
"streamSettings": {
"network": "tcp",
"security": "tls",
"tlsSettings": {
"certificates": [{
"certificateFile": "/etc/letsencrypt/live/ваш-домен.ru/fullchain.pem",
"keyFile": "/etc/letsencrypt/live/ваш-домен.ru/privkey.pem"
}]
}
}
Шаг 5: Запуск сервиса
Создайте systemd-сервис для автоматического запуска:
sudo nano /etc/systemd/system/xray.service
Вставьте следующее:
[Unit]
Description=Xray Service
After=network.target
[Service]
ExecStart=/usr/local/bin/xray/xray -config /etc/xray/config.json
Restart=on-failure
[Install]
WantedBy=multi-user.target
Запустите и добавьте в автозагрузку:
sudo systemctl daemon-reload
sudo systemctl start xray
sudo systemctl enable xray
Итог
Теперь ваш сервер с Xray VPN настроен и готов к работе. Для подключения используйте соответствующие клиенты на устройствах (например, на ПК, смартфоне). В настройках укажите параметры сервера, UUID, домен и сертификаты, если использовали TLS.
Важные советы
- Безопасность: храните конфигурационные файлы в надежных местах и не делитесь ими.
- Обновления: регулярно обновляйте Xray и систему.
- Обход блокировок: используйте обфускацию (например, WebSocket или TLS) для повышения устойчивости соединения.
Ит conclusion
Настройка Xray VPN сервера — это не так сложно, как кажется, если следовать пошаговой инструкции. Важно понимать, что правильная конфигурация и использование современных протоколов позволяют обеспечить безопасность и стабильность соединения. В условиях российского рынка VPN-сервисов это особенно актуально — грамотная настройка поможет защитить ваши данные и сохранить доступ к нужным ресурсам.
Если возникнут вопросы — не стесняйтесь обращаться к экспертам или искать дополнительные гайды в тематических сообществах. Безопасность в сети — ваш главный приоритет!
Если хотите, могу подготовить инструкцию для других протоколов или помочь с автоматизацией процесса.
Присоединиться к обсуждению
Комментариев пока нет.
Оставить комментарий